This dish is called Ojing-eo-sundae (Korean stuffed squid). It’s made by stuffing sliced squid rings with a mix of ground pork, glass noodles, sticky rice, tofu, and seasoned vegetables, then coating them in an egg wash and pan-frying them to perfection. It’s a famous local specialty of Gangneung and Sokcho. It’s seriously delicious, so you should definitely give it a try!
